In most cases, the applications that require MySQL - such as WordPress and Nextcloud - populate those databases during the installation, so you don't have to manually add tables and data. Once you install a database, you can use your database server to work with all types of applications and services. With that in place, when you install WordPress, configure the database details as such: * - to techtargetuser on the hosting machine, with the ability to give other users any necessary privileges - handled by GRANT OPTION. This command grants all permissions on the techtarget database - and any or all tables, using. GRANT ALL ON techtarget.* To WITH GRANT OPTION Give the user access to the database with the command: The techtarget database and the techtargetuser account helps mitigate that risk when you give the user access to the database. For example, when you install WordPress, using the techtarget database and the MySQL admin user presents a security risk. When you create a new user, the user doesn't automatically have access to the database. PASSWORD represents a strong or unique password. In this example, create the user techtargetuser with the command: Next, create a user with permission to access the new database. Switch to the directory containing the RPMs. When you secure your MySQL installation, you should see the following, which asks whether MySQL requires passwords of a certain strength.Ĭreate a new database user with permissions Installing MySQL on Linux/UNIX Login to the system using the root user. Even if you don't enable this component, you can still use strong passwords. Type Y to enable this component otherwise, hit any other key. The system first asks if you want to enable the "Validate Password" component, which requires all accounts to use very strong passwords. To secure the MySQL installation, issue the command: However, the MySQL admin account comes without a password, which presents a security issue. MySQL should now be installed and running. Once the installation completes, start and enable the server with the command: To install and set up a MySQL database on Linux - specifically, Ubuntu Server 20.04 - start by logging into Ubuntu Server and install MySQL with the command: Even for those unfamiliar with the SQL language, SQL is designed to be easy to learn and readable. It uses the SQL query language, so anyone familiar with that language should be able to use this database easily. MySQL represents a complete relational database management system, which means it includes everything necessary for the storage and retrieval of data. Some of the more popular databases available for Linux include: The databases available for Linux range from small, embedded tools such as SQLite to powerful relational databases such as MySQL and even NoSQL databases for big data. Of these pre-made databases, MySQL database server is the most popular. It's a reliable and open source OS with plenty of pre-made databases already available for installation. MySQL is a popular database management system used within PHP environments. Now that you have a web server up and running, you need to install the database system to be able to store and manage data for your site. Linux presents the best platform for databases. Case 1: If you are using Local Database Server.
0 Comments
Leave a Reply. |